Output 8861034bb77c0ead7c72afa5f48d8060827d56e3b02888b1080c24ccedd3dd65:1

value
17721
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ebf81049aadda8abe8cb591cb56cefc7d99095a5 OP_EQUAL
address
3PChtPNzvMDVCYJhkT2pZeHMAJ8y3A9j1U
transaction
8861034bb77c0ead7c72afa5f48d8060827d56e3b02888b1080c24ccedd3dd65
spent
true